What was the purpose of the mandate system created by the Treaty of Versailles?​

History
2 answers:
maks197457 [2]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

The mandate system was a compromise between the Allies' wish to retain the former German and Turkish colonies and their pre-Armistice declaration (November 5, 1918) that annexation of territory was not their aim in the war.
